Falcons vs. Panthers: A look at the series history going into 2026 (Part 1)

The Atlanta Falcons and Carolina Panthers prepare to clash in their 2026 divisional matchup at Mercedes-Benz Stadium. The NFC South series has been historically favorable for the Falcons, boasting a 37-25 record, but recent Panthers resurgence under Bryce Young has threatened that advantage. In their last meeting last year, the Falcons found themselves in turmoil, with a 3-6 record heading into the Week 11 game.

Meanwhile, the Panthers had clawed their way to a .500 record after consecutive losses. Young immediately showcased his prowess on a touchdown drive, while the Falcons' offense staged a comeback with three consecutive drives leading to rushing touchdowns. However, the game was marred by an injury to key player Michael Penix, who suffered a season-ending knee injury.

The Falcons ultimately fell in overtime, with Young completing a crucial 54-yard pass to Tremble and the subsequent game-winning field goal. This narrow win helped the Panthers claim the NFC South championship, ending their seven-year playoff drought, while Atlanta's playoff drought extended to eight straight seasons.
